The recall affects several versions of the company\u2019s Girls Wide Leg Trousers that were sold between July and October 2025.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>According to information published by the Office for Product Safety and Standards (OPSS), cracked poppers on the trousers may develop sharp edges that could cause cuts to fingers or legs during normal use. Customers who purchased the affected products have been advised to stop using them immediately.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Safety Concern Linked to Cracked Waist Fastenings<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The recall applies to Boden Girls Wide Leg Trousers sold in sizes 2\u20133 years, 3\u20134 years, 4\u20135 years, 5\u20136 years, and 7\u20138 years. The affected product codes are <strong>G5531 <\/strong>and <strong>G4865<\/strong>, covering a number of color and pattern variations.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>According to the OPSS, the products present \u201ca risk of cuts\u201d because cracked poppers at the waist may develop sharp edges. The agency stated that these edges could cause <strong>injuries <\/strong>to fingers or legs during use. It also said the products do not meet the requirements of the General Product Safety Regulations 2005. The <a href=\"https:\/\/us.boden.com\/pages\/product-recalls\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\">notice<\/a> recommends that consumers stop using the trousers immediately and return them to Boden for a full refund.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Boden issued its own urgent recall notice and said it had become aware that the products had \u201c<em>fallen below our strict technical and safety standards<\/em>.\u201d The company explained that cracked snap buttons located at the waist side could develop sharp edges and potentially cause cuts, leading to the decision to recall the garments.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The affected products include trousers sold from July 1, 2025, through October 31, 2025. Customers are being encouraged to check product details carefully to determine whether their purchase is included in the recall.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-embed is-type-rich is-provider-x wp-block-embed-x\"><div class=\"wp-block-embed__wrapper\">\n<blockquote class=\"twitter-tweet\" data-width=\"550\" data-dnt=\"true\"><p lang=\"en\" dir=\"ltr\">\u26a0 Product Recall for Boden Girls Wide Leg Trousers.<br><br>The product presents a risk of cuts because there may be cracked poppers at the waist. According to the company\u2019s <a href=\"https:\/\/en.econostrum.info\/uk\/shoppers-warned-as-morrisons-recall\/\" data-type=\"post\" data-id=\"120971\">recall <\/a>notice, these numbers can be found at the top of the first page of the care label located on the left-hand side of the garment as worn. The recalled PO numbers are: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>G5531 MDN \u2013 660046, 660050, 660604<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>G5531 DDN \u2013 662354, 662355<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>G5531 PNK \u2013 663497<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>G4865 MDN \u2013 661419, 662938<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>G4865 DEN \u2013 663091<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>According to Boden, customers who own any of the affected products should stop using them immediately and verify whether their garment matches the listed details. In the United States recall notice, the company instructed customers to cut the garment in half and email a photograph together with their name and order number to <strong>productrecall@bodenusa.com<\/strong> in order to receive a full refund.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>The company also addressed situations where the trousers were purchased as <strong>gifts<\/strong>, advising gift recipients to contact its customer service team directly.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Boden said it was \u201c<em>truly sorry for any inconvenience this may cause<\/em>\u201d and encouraged customers with questions to contact the company for assistance. The recall remains focused on the identified Girls Wide Leg Trouser products carrying the specified product and PO numbers.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>An urgent recall has been issued for a range of children\u2019s trousers after a safety concern was identified.
